Why Weight Loss Matters
Carrying excess weight doesn’t just affect your appearance—it can also impact your health and quality of life. Studies show that obesity increases the risk of:
Type 2 diabetes
Heart disease and stroke
High blood pressure
Certain cancers
Joint problems and reduced mobility
Beyond physical health, excess weight can also influence mental well-being, leading to decreased confidence, stress, or depression. That’s why finding a safe and effective weight loss strategy is more important than ever.
The Science of Weight Loss
At its core, weight loss is about creating a calorie deficit—burning more calories than you consume. However, that doesn’t mean starving yourself or exercising excessively. The key lies in finding a balance between:
Nutrition – Choosing foods that nourish your body while controlling calories.
Exercise – Increasing activity levels to burn fat and build muscle.
Lifestyle – Managing stress, improving sleep, and staying consistent.
When these three pillars are aligned, healthy weight loss becomes achievable and sustainable.
Nutrition: Fueling Your Body for Success
- Prioritize Whole Foods
Whole, minimally processed foods provide essential vitamins and minerals without unnecessary sugars or unhealthy fats. Focus on:
Lean proteins (chicken, fish, beans, eggs)
Fresh fruits and vegetables
Whole grains (brown rice, oats, quinoa)
Healthy fats (avocados, nuts, olive oil)
- Watch Portion Sizes
Even healthy foods can contribute to weight gain if eaten in large quantities. Use smaller plates, measure portions, and eat slowly to avoid overeating.
- Stay Hydrated
Sometimes, thirst is mistaken for hunger. Drinking water before meals can help reduce calorie intake while supporting digestion and metabolism.
- Limit Processed Foods and Sugar
Cutting back on sugary drinks, packaged snacks, and fast food can drastically reduce your daily calorie intake.
Exercise: Moving Towards a Healthier You
Physical activity is a crucial part of weight loss, not only for burning calories but also for building strength and boosting mood.
- Cardio Workouts
Activities like walking, running, cycling, and swimming increase heart rate and burn fat. Aim for at least 150 minutes of moderate aerobic activity per week.
- Strength Training
Building muscle boosts your metabolism, helping your body burn more calories at rest. Include weight lifting, resistance bands, or bodyweight exercises 2–3 times per week.
- Consistency Over Intensity
You don’t need extreme workouts to lose weight. The key is to find activities you enjoy—whether it’s dancing, hiking, or yoga—so you’ll stick with them long-term.
Lifestyle Changes That Support Weight Loss
- Sleep and Recovery
Lack of sleep disrupts hormones like ghrelin and leptin, which control hunger and satiety. Aim for 7–9 hours of quality sleep per night.
- Stress Management
Chronic stress can trigger emotional eating and cravings for unhealthy foods. Meditation, deep breathing, or journaling can help keep stress under control.
- Tracking Progress
Keeping a journal or using fitness apps can help track meals, workouts, and progress, keeping you accountable.
- Stay Consistent
Weight loss isn’t about quick fixes—it’s about building habits that last. Even small, steady changes lead to significant results over time.
Popular Weight Loss Approaches
There’s no one-size-fits-all method for losing weight. Here are some of the most popular strategies people use:
Intermittent Fasting (IF): Restricting eating to specific time windows, which may reduce calorie intake naturally.
Low-Carb Diets: Reducing carbs while emphasizing proteins and healthy fats.
Mediterranean Diet: Focusing on whole foods, fish, vegetables, and olive oil, shown to support long-term health.
Plant-Based Diets: Emphasizing fruits, vegetables, legumes, and whole grains for both health and weight management.
The best approach is the one that fits your lifestyle and that you can maintain consistently.
Common Weight Loss Myths
When it comes to weight loss, misinformation is everywhere. Let’s debunk a few common myths:
“Skipping meals speeds up weight loss.” Skipping meals often backfires, leading to overeating later.
“Carbs are bad for you.” Not all carbs are equal—whole grains and fiber-rich carbs are vital for energy and digestion.
“Fat makes you fat.” Healthy fats in moderation are essential for brain health and satiety.
“You need to exercise for hours every day.” Short, regular workouts can be just as effective as long sessions.
Staying Motivated on Your Weight Loss Journey
Weight loss is often a marathon, not a sprint. Here are some ways to stay motivated:
Set realistic goals—aim for 1–2 pounds of weight loss per week.
Celebrate non-scale victories, like fitting into old clothes or feeling more energetic.
Surround yourself with supportive friends, family, or online communities.
Remind yourself why you started—better health, more confidence, or improved fitness.
Why Quick Fixes Don’t Work
Crash diets and “miracle pills” often promise rapid results, but they are rarely sustainable. They can lead to nutrient deficiencies, muscle loss, and eventually weight regain. Instead of chasing fast results, focus on building a healthy lifestyle that naturally supports long-term weight management.
